1. Comfortable Chairs
When it comes to choosing the right assisted living dining room furniture, comfortable chairs are a top priority. Seniors spend a considerable amount of time sitting during mealtime, and uncomfortable chairs can lead to discomfort and even pain. It is essential to select chairs with well-padded seats and backrests that provide proper support for the residents’ backs. Additionally, chairs with armrests offer extra stability and ease of movement, making it easier for seniors to sit down and stand up.
2. Adjustable Tables
In an assisted living dining room, it is crucial to have tables that can accommodate residents with different mobility levels. Adjustable tables are a fantastic solution as they can be easily raised or lowered to meet each individual’s needs. This feature allows residents in wheelchairs to comfortably sit at the table without feeling too high or low. Adjustable tables also provide convenience for caregivers and staff when serving meals, making it easier to reach residents at different heights.
3. Non-Slip Flooring
Safety is paramount in an assisted living dining room, and the choice of flooring is vital. Non-slip flooring is a must-have to prevent accidents and falls, especially in a space where spills may occur frequently. This type of flooring provides traction underfoot, reducing the risk of slipping, which is crucial for seniors who may have mobility challenges or use mobility aids such as walkers or canes. By ensuring a secure and stable surface, non-slip flooring contributes to the overall well-being and peace of mind of both residents and staff.
